Abstract

Clinicians across specialties are increasingly aware of health risks associated with vitamin D deficiency (VitD-). The link to bone health is obvious, but there is mounting evidence of associations with disorders including autoimmune and cardiovascular, diabetes, and various cancers (1). Vitamin D is endogenously synthesised in the skin by ultraviolet radiation or orally ingested (2). In the UK, few foods are supplemented with vitamin D, therefore, the main source is sun exposure. Unfortunately, patients in much of the UK are exposed to a UV index <3 for almost half the year, significantly limiting their ability to obtain vitamin D from this modality.
